Snowball is a derived term of snow.


As nouns the difference between snowball and snow

is that snowball is a ball of snow, usually one made in the hand and thrown for amusement in a snowball fight; also a larger ball of snow made by rolling a snowball around in snow that sticks to it and increases its diameter while snow is (uncountable) the frozen, crystalline state of water that falls as precipitation.

As verbs the difference between snowball and snow

is that snowball is to rapidly grow out of proportion or control while snow is (impersonal) to have snow fall from the sky.
